Coping with Model Variations on Parallel U-shaped Assembly Line Configurations

摘要

U-shaped assembly lines have always been shown as the intelligent way of producing homogeneous products in large quantities. However, dynamism in product demands and growing interest in customized products force companies to adapt more flexible as well as efficient production systems. On the other hand, parallel lines are becoming quite popular as these lines provide extra efficiency with the opportunity of utilizing multi-line workstations. We apply the parallel line configuration idea to the U-shaped mixed-model assembly line system to have a more efficient as well as flexible production environment, for the first time in the literature. The proposed line system combines the advantages of U-shaped lines, parallel lines, and mixed-model lines. The new line configuration is characterized and defined in detail and the advantages of the proposed line system are explained through numerical examples.
